Across TCGA patient cohorts, MSH2 protein abundance is significantly associated with the RNA expression of many other genes, with 19,890 significant associations in total. LSCC shows the largest number of these associations.
The most reproducible MSH2-associated genes across cancer lineages are GINS1, FOXM1, and RFC5. Each is linked with MSH2 in more than 8 cancer types. Because this analysis shows association rather than direction, both MSH2-to-partner and partner-to-MSH2 results are reported.
Each partner links to its own Q-omics profile. The scatter plot shows the strongest example, MSH2 versus GINS1 in LUAD, with a Pearson correlation of 0.67.
